The Duke of Sussex misses home — and it shows. Prince Harry had a spring in his step during his recent trip back to the U.K. to meet with his father, King Charles III, for the first time in 19 months. When the 41-year-old wasn’t tending to important family business, he was on royal duty, so to speak.

Getty Images

On Sept. 8 he attended the Well-Child Awards, where he spoke with kids impacted by illness. He also spent time at a youth project in Nottingham, where he generously made a $2.25 million personal donation to BBC Children in Need. And his bright smile never left his face once. “It was like seeing the happy-go-lucky Harry of old,” said an eyewitness.
